Job Description

Event planners undertake a range of responsibilities, including:

1. Collaborating with clients to understand their event objectives, preferences, and budgetary constraints.

2. Conceptualizing event themes, decor schemes, and entertainment options to create unique and memorable experiences.

3. Researching and selecting suitable venues, vendors, and suppliers for event logistics, including catering, audiovisual, and transportation services.

4. Developing comprehensive event plans, timelines, and budgets to ensure all aspects of the event are coordinated and executed smoothly.

5. Coordinating with vendors, contractors, and staff to oversee setup, teardown, and logistical operations during events.

6. Managing event budgets, tracking expenses, and negotiating contracts to maximize cost-efficiency and profitability.

7. Providing on-site management and troubleshooting during events to address any issues or emergencies that may arise.

Skills Needed for Event Planner Jobs

To excel as an event planner, individuals should possess a diverse skill set, including:

1. Creativity: Ability to conceptualize and design unique event experiences that resonate with clients and guests.

2. Organization: Strong organizational skills to manage multiple tasks, deadlines, and logistics simultaneously.

3. Communication: Effective communication skills to liaise with clients, vendors, and stakeholders and convey event details and expectations clearly.

4. Problem-solving: Capacity to anticipate and resolve logistical challenges and emergencies during events.

5. Attention to detail: Thoroughness in planning and execution to ensure all aspects of the event meet quality standards and client expectations.

6. Budget management: Financial acumen to develop and manage event budgets, negotiate contracts, and optimize cost-efficiency.

7. Interpersonal skills: Ability to build rapport and establish positive relationships with clients, vendors, and event participants.

Qualifications Needed for Event Planner Jobs

While specific qualifications may vary depending on the employer and industry, most event planner positions require:

1. A bachelor’s degree in hospitality management, event planning, marketing, communications, or a related field.

2. Previous experience in event planning, hospitality, or related roles through internships, volunteer work, or entry-level positions.

3. Familiarity with event planning software and tools for budgeting, scheduling, and project management.

4. Strong customer service skills and a client-focused approach to meeting and exceeding client expectations.

5. Certification in event planning or hospitality management may be advantageous but is not always mandatory.

Where to Find Event Planner Jobs in Zambia

1. Event Planning Companies: Explore job opportunities with event planning companies, event management agencies, and wedding planning firms specializing in various types of events.

2. Hotels and Resorts: Consider employment opportunities with hotels, resorts, and hospitality venues that offer event planning and coordination services for weddings, conferences, and special occasions.

3. Corporate Organizations: Check for event planner positions with corporate organizations, marketing agencies, and PR firms that host corporate events, product launches, and promotional campaigns.

4. Nonprofit Organizations: Explore event planning roles with nonprofit organizations, NGOs, and community groups that organize fundraising events, galas, and awareness campaigns.
